Krunoslav Šarić (born June 21 1944) is a Yugoslav and Croatian-Bosnian film, television and stage actor. After graduating from the Academy of Dramatic Arts, he went on to become a member of the Marin Držić Theater in Dubrovnik and the Zagreb HNK, perform at the &TD Theater and the Dubrovnik Summer Festival; his favorite role being Siniša in Marija Jurić Zagorka's "The Witch of Grič".
